Quality Control Scientist
The Quality Control Scientist will lead the development and validation of analytical methods to provide complex analyses of biomolecules, especially DNA and RNA. The successful candidate will be responsible for providing expertise relating to analytical method validation and QC systems in general as they pertain to cGMP production of biologic therapeutics. This position will also support internal manufacturing operations.
Responsibilities
Optimize, qualify, and validate analytical methods for the quantitation and/or qualitative characterization of mRNA, plasmid DNA, proteins, and small molecules with limited supervision or guidance
Maintain analytical methods in a state of validation that is fit for use
Maintain stocks of critical reagents and supplies, including reference standard materials
Develop and apply statistical methods as needed
Document all work R&D in electronic lab notebook, QbD, or GMP system as appropriate.
Provide reports for regulatory filings
Perform or manage routine testing of raw materials, in-process intermediates, and finished products.
Recognize, report, and investigate out-of-specification or unexpected results
Mentor peers and junior level staff.

Requirements and Desirable skills
Masters or Ph.D. degree in cell or molecular biology, biomedical or chemical engineering, biochemistry, or a related field
Nucleic acid or protein chemistry: HPLC, UV/VIS spectrophotometry, PCR, qPCR, RT-qPCR, gel electrophoresis, interpretation and analysis of DNA sequencing and LC/MS
Biochemistry: polyacrylamide gel electrophoresis (PAGE), western blotting, other forms of immunoblotting (e.g. dot and slot blots), silver staining, Bioanalyzer, DLS
Method Optimization through design of experiments
Deep understanding and practical knowledge of the scientific method and selection of experimental controls
High attention to detail including planning, executing, and documenting experiments
Communication skills including protocol writing, working directly with clients, Power Point
